The subtitle of our textbook reflects a central approach, which makes this book unique. In discussing psychological disturbances, we prefer to view these experiences as points on a continuum of human behavior, rather than extreme phenomena that affect only other people in some faraway place. For example, we begin the discussion of anxiety dis-orders by urging the student to think about personal expe-riences involving anxiety, then to imagine what it might be like to endure fear and apprehension that is many times more intense. This conversational approach is character-ized by simple and direct language and lively expression.
